MHC-II: a mutual support system for ILCs and T cells?
Abstract
Innate and adaptive immune cells form an ongoing partnership during an immune response. In this issue of Immunity, Oliphant et al. (2014) show that MHC class II-peptide presentation by group 2 innate lymphoid cells is needed for reciprocal regulation of both cell types, resulting in effective antihelminth immunity.
